House For Sale £425,000
Bedlars Green, Great Hallingbury, Bishop's Stortford, CM22


Description

Folio:15178 A three bedroom end of terrace property which is offered with vacant possession and no onward chain. Situated at the end of a driveway with fantastic views to rear over farmland and Hatfield Forest. The property benefits from parking and a detached single garage. Located in the popular hamlet of Bedlars Green which is only a short drive from Bishop’s Stortford with its mainline train station and very convenient for the M11, which is less than a five minute drive, leading to London and Cambridge. The property is also ideally situated being close to the Flitch Way and with easy walking access to the National Trust Hatfield Forest, ideal for dog walking and full of natural nature.

The property is split over three floors and benefits from three bedrooms, large living room with log burner, kitchen/diner, downstairs w.c., refurbished family bathroom, double glazed windows and a large rear garden with views. Only by internal viewing will this property be fully appreciated.
